服务器tcp 如何查看
-
要查看服务器的 TCP 协议相关信息,可以采取以下方法:
方法一:使用命令行工具netstat
Netstat 是一个用于显示网络连接和统计信息的命令行工具。在服务器上打开命令提示符(或者终端),输入以下命令:netstat -an | find "TCP"执行后,会显示服务器所有的 TCP 连接,包括本地 IP 地址、远程 IP 地址、本地端口号、远程端口号等信息。
方法二:使用 TCPView 工具
TCPView 是一个用于显示和监控正在活动的 TCP/IP 连接的实用工具。从 Microsoft 官网下载并安装 TCPView 工具后,运行该程序可以实时查看服务器上的 TCP 连接情况,包括进程名称、本地 IP 地址、本地端口号、远程 IP 地址、远程端口号等信息。方法三:使用系统日志
服务器操作系统通常会记录网络连接信息到系统日志中,可以通过查看系统日志来获取 TCP 连接相关信息。具体操作方式取决于服务器所使用的操作系统,可以在系统管理员手册或操作系统帮助文档中找到相关信息。无论使用哪种方法,都能够帮助您查看服务器的 TCP 连接情况。根据具体需求,选择合适的方法以便快速获取所需信息。
1年前 -
要查看服务器上的TCP连接状态和相关信息,可以使用以下几种方法和工具:
- netstat命令:
netstat命令是一个用于显示网络连接信息的工具。它可以显示包括TCP连接在内的各种网络统计数据。使用netstat命令时,常用的参数有以下几种:
- netstat -a:显示所有的TCP和UDP连接信息;
- netstat -n:以数字形式显示IP地址和端口号,不进行反向域名解析;
- netstat -p:显示与连接相关的程序名称;
- netstat -r:显示路由表信息。
- ss命令:
ss命令是netstat命令的一个替代工具,它提供了更详细和更快速的网络连接信息。ss命令的用法和参数与netstat命令类似。常用的参数有以下几种:
- ss -a:显示所有的TCP和UDP连接信息;
- ss -n:以数字形式显示IP地址和端口号;
- ss -p:显示与连接相关的程序名称;
- ss -r:显示路由表信息。
- lsof命令:
lsof命令是一个用于查看打开文件和网络连接等相关信息的工具。它可以显示所有与TCP连接相关的进程信息。使用lsof命令时,常用的参数有以下几种:
- lsof -i:显示网络连接信息;
- lsof -i :端口号:显示指定端口号的网络连接信息;
- lsof -i TCP:显示所有TCP连接信息;
- lsof -p 进程ID:显示指定进程ID的网络连接信息。
- tcpdump命令:
tcpdump命令是一个用于抓取和分析网络数据包的工具。它可以用来分析TCP连接的建立、维护和断开等过程。使用tcpdump命令时,常用的参数有以下几种:
- tcpdump -i 网络接口:抓取指定网络接口上的数据包;
- tcpdump -n:以数字形式显示IP地址和端口号;
- tcpdump tcp port 端口号:抓取指定端口号的TCP数据包。
- GUI工具:
除了命令行工具,还有一些图形界面的网络连接监控工具可以用来查看服务器的TCP连接状态和相关信息。例如,Wireshark是一个功能强大的网络分析工具,它可以显示网络数据包的详细信息和统计数据,包括TCP连接。另外,像Webmin和Cacti这样的服务器管理工具也可以提供TCP连接监控的功能。
以上是几种常用的方法和工具,可以帮助您查看服务器上的TCP连接状态和相关信息。根据实际情况选择适合自己的方法和工具进行查看。
1年前 - netstat命令:
-
要查看服务器中的TCP连接信息,可以使用以下方法:
-
使用netstat命令
netstat命令用于显示网络连接、路由表和网络接口信息。在服务器上打开命令提示符或终端窗口,输入以下命令来查看TCP连接信息:
netstat -an | grep ESTABLISHED这将显示服务器上所有已建立的TCP连接。如果只想查看特定端口的连接,可以使用以下命令:
netstat -an | grep -
使用ss命令
ss命令也是用于查看网络连接的工具,它比netstat更快速和更强大。在服务器上打开命令提示符或终端窗口,输入以下命令来查看TCP连接信息:
ss -t这将显示服务器上所有的TCP连接。如果只想查看特定端口的连接,可以使用以下命令:
ss -t | grep -
使用lsof命令
lsof命令用于列出所有打开的文件和套接字。在服务器上打开命令提示符或终端窗口,输入以下命令来查看TCP连接信息:
lsof -i这将显示服务器上所有正在使用的套接字连接,包括TCP连接。如果只想查看特定端口的连接,可以使用以下命令:
lsof -i : -
使用tcpdump命令
tcpdump命令用于捕获网络数据包,并可以解析和分析这些数据包。在服务器上打开命令提示符或终端窗口,输入以下命令来查看TCP连接信息:
tcpdump tcp这将开始捕获服务器上的TCP数据包,并以实时方式显示连接信息。可以按Ctrl+C来停止捕获。
-
使用系统监控工具
某些系统监控工具(如htop、top、nload等)提供了图形化界面,并可以展示服务器上的TCP连接信息。安装并打开相应的监控工具,即可在界面中找到相关的TCP连接信息。
总之,以上是几种查看服务器TCP连接信息的常用方法,可以根据实际需要选择合适的方式进行查看。
1年前 -